Tattered Angels Glimmer Mist. And our goal - create a holiday card that shimmers and shines! So I have two cards to show you today using the
Blessed Christmas set. On this pink, brown and green themed card I stamped the poinsettia in Antique Linen and the verse over it in Walnut Stain. The
SEI nonparelis ornament paper has a glossy glaze on the shapes and I placed some assorted
Dew Drops over a few of the circle shapes for added dimension. After putting all the layers together and popping a few up I misted the front with
Honey Dew Glimmer Mist. It added a very light greenish shimmer to the main image. I added the green ricrac and paper poinsettia to finish off the card.
Card Supplies: Stamps - Blessed Christmas; Ink - Antique Linen, Walnut Stain; Paper - Pretty in Pink, Garden Green, Chocolate Chip, White, SEI nonparelis print; Accessories - Ricrac, Assorted Dew Drops, Paper Poinsettia, Rhinestone Brad, Honey Dew Glimmer Mist, Corner Rounder, Pop Dots; Techniques - Sponging, Glimmer Mist. This next card I created for today's Featured Stamper challenge. I chose this pretty Christmas card to case. My card turned out being almost 6x6 inches and I changed the stamps and added a few more layers and embellishments. For the music print I used ODBd Amazing Grace Hymn stamp, distressing the edges and sponging over it for an aged look. I watercolored and cut out the poinsettia, misted it in Gold GM and then popped it up off the hymn. In the center of the flower I used a bit of Diamond Stickles and a clear Dew Drop. Once I put all the layers together with the foiled SEI marzipan print I misted the whole card several times using the gold. In the corners I used large clear Dew Drops and along the embossed scallop I used clear rhinestones. A bit of velvet ricrac in the corners and a red bow finished it off nicely. :)
~Here's a closeup of the Gold Glimmer Mist.
Card Supplies: Stamps - Blessed Christmas, Amazing Grace Hymn; Ink - Sepia, Walnut Stain, Antique Linen, Assorted SU reinkers, Jet Black; Paper - Real Red, Garden Green, Textured Chocolate, White, SEI marzipan foil print; Accessories - Ricrac, Ribbon, Clear Dew Drops, Clear Rhinestones, Diamond Stickles, Gold Glimmer Mist, Martha Stewart Embossed Scallop Punch, Pop Dots; Techniques - Watercoloring, Sponging, Distressing.
